About this work

Description

1. New York Stock Exchange. Bronze replica statue of the "Bull and Bear" (by Isidore Bonheur, 1900). With inscription on base: "Wellcome plc / WEL / Original Listing / July 27, 1992". Length: 195mm. Height: 160mm.

2. Medallion in blue presentation case. Obverse: "Wellcome plc / WEL / Original Listing / July 27, 1992". Reverse: "The New York Stock Exchange 1792". Diameter: 76mm.

3. Acrylic plaque in the form of an open book, with encased text referring to: "Sale by The Wellcome Trust Limited of 288,000,000 Ordinary Shares. Global Co-ordinator: Robert Fleming & Co Limited...." Dimensions: 150 x 200mm.

4. Printed statement of thanks for display: "The Wellcome Trust and Robert Flemming & Co Limited would like to thank all the management and staff of Wellcome plc and over 1,000 institutional investors in 24 countries worldwide for their participation in the Sale by the Trust of 270,000,000 Ordinary Shares in Wellcome plc." (Originally framed.)
